숨겨진 버그를 찾아내는 개발자의 비밀 무기!

얼죽타인
문제의 징후는 미묘했습니다. 애플리케이션이 특정 조건에서만 간헐적으로 충돌했고, 로그 파일은 아무런 단서도 제공하지 않았습니다. 사용자들의 불만은 증가했지만, 개발팀은 원인을 찾기 위해 밤을 새웠음에도 해결책을 찾지 못했습니다. 마감일은 다가오고 있었고, 프로젝트 전체가 위험에 처했습니다.
결과적으로 모든 것이 달라졌습니다. 숨겨진 버그는 단 4시간 만에 발견되었고, 애플리케이션 성능은 36% 향상되었습니다. 사용자 만족도는 기존 67%에서 92%로 급상승했고, 추가 버그 발생률은 74% 감소했습니다. 이런 극적인 변화를 가능하게 한 비결은 무엇이었을까요?
해결책은 체계적인 디버깅 프로세스의 도입이었습니다. GPT를 활용한 이 프롬프트는 개발팀의 게임체인저가 되었습니다.

프롬프트

복사
# 정밀 버그 탐지기 v2.0
## 버그 정보
- 증상: [관찰된 오류나 비정상 동작]
- 발생 빈도: [항상/간헐적/특정 조건]
- 재현 단계:
1. [첫 번째 단계]
2. [두 번째 단계]
3. [추가 단계...]
- 환경: [OS/브라우저/서버/버전]
## 코드 및 로그
- 문제 코드:
- 오류 메시지/로그:

위 내용을 토대로 복잡한 소프트웨어 문제를 간결하게 구조화하여 해결책을 찾아줘.  버그 정보부터 코드 분석, 원하는 해결 방향까지 체계적으로 정리할 수 있도록 해줘. 특히 간헐적으로 발생하는 까다로운 버그나 성능 이슈를 해결하는데 집중해줘.

개발팀은 이 제안을 바탕으로 버그를 신속하게 수정했고, 추가로 성능 최적화 제안까지 구현했습니다. 가장 놀라운 점은 GPT가 제안한 "데이터 접근 패턴 최적화" 방식을 적용했을 때 시스템 전체 성능이 36% 향상된 것이었습니다.
이 성공 이후, 개발팀은 모든 복잡한 버그 해결에 이 프롬프트를 표준 도구로 채택했습니다. 디버깅 시간은 평균 71% 단축되었고, 코드 품질은 지속적으로 향상되었습니다.

댓글 작성

코드가 숨 쉬는 순간, 최적화의 마법을 경험하다!

여러분, 개발하다 보면 코드가 점점 무거워지고, 실행 속도가 느려지는 경험 있으신가요? 저도 한때는 복잡한 로직과 중복된 ...

서비스 미로 탈출 프롬프트

새벽 3시, 장애 알림이 터지면서 개발팀 전체가 잠에서 깨어났던 그날을 아직도 생생히 기억해요.저희 회사는 100개가 넘는 ...

개발

공지

📢[필독] GPT 프롬프트 커뮤니티 이용 가이드

📢[필독] GPT 프롬프트 커뮤니티 이용 가이드

공유

로그인 계속 유지되게 하고 싶을 때, 이렇게 물어봐요

공유

500번째 수동 배포에서 실수한 그날, 모든 걸 자동화하기로 결심했다

공유

새벽 3시에 울린 알림, 그리고 5분 만에 해결한 기적

공유

한 서버가 다운되자 전체 서비스가 마비된 그날

공유

고객이 “왜 이렇게 자주 먹통이 되나요?”라고 물었을 때

공유

99.9%와 99.99%의 차이가 매출 1억원이었다

공유

하나의 거대한 앱이 무너뜨린 우리 팀의 야심

공유

10개 서비스가 하나처럼 움직이는 마법

공유

서드파티 벽에 부딪힌 순간, 한 줄의 코드가 답이었다

공유

망가진 데이터를 살려내는 마법사가 되어보세요!

공유

데이터가 여행을 떠날 때 가져가는 가방 – 직렬화의 비밀!

공유

데이터의 강을 만드는 방법을 찾고 계신가요?

공유

한 집에 여러 세입자, 각자의 프라이버시는 지키면서

공유

물리적 케이블의 한계를 소프트웨어로 뛰어넘다

공유

컨테이너는 가볍고 빠르지만, 보안은 무겁고 복잡하다

공유

캐시가 없으면 못 살지만, 캐시가 틀리면 더 위험하다(분산 캐시 확인 프롬프트)